WebDuring office hours, contact emergency planning on tel: 01629 538364 or email [email protected]. Out-of-hours highway emergencies. For out-of-hours highway emergencies - before 9am or after 5pm Monday to Friday, at weekends and bank holidays - please contact the police tel: 101. Gas leaks WebTo report an overflowing public sewer in Derbyshire, you should contact Severn Trent Water tel: 0800 7834444 or, if you live in the north east of the county, Yorkshire Water tel: 0845 1242424. Flooding from private sewers or drains. If your private drains or sewers are overflowing, you will need a drainage contractor to deal with any blockage.
